  2. blobby

    rough idle

    usually a bad idle control valve or cracked vacuum line. I had both one on each e30. I also have a rough idle on my 5 but it's neither of the above.....

  4. blobby

    2.5 engine

    sd european do a 2 litre to 2.5 swap for e30's at a reasonable price. Add a 318is diff and z3 cooling baffle ( for the diff ) and it'll give an m3 of the same age a good run ( straight line only mind! ).

  11. I ran ebiach pro sports springs ( 60 and 50 drops - progressive ) on one of my e30's and they were briliant They gave a 96mm ride height though, so I needed certs for them. Tire wear was noticably worse than stock, but they weren't on the car for looks... so the tires were going to be thrashed anyway. If you just want low, give cobra springs a call and they'll make whatever you want - eventually. Repco sell them. For looks only mind! racers need not apply!
